| @@ -372,6 +419,182 @@ class FocusControllerDirectTestBase : public FocusControllerTestBase {
|
| observer1.ExpectCounts(2, 2);
|
| observer2.ExpectCounts(1, 1);
|
| }
|
| + void DuplicateFocusEvents() override {
|
| + // Focusing an existing focused window should not resend focus events.
|
| + ScopedFocusNotificationObserver root_observer(focus_controller());
|
| + ScopedFilteringFocusNotificationObserver observer1(focus_controller(),
|
| + GetViewById(1));
|
| +
|
| + root_observer.ExpectCounts(0, 0);
|
| + observer1.ExpectCounts(0, 0);
|
| +
|
| + FocusViewById(1);
|
| + root_observer.ExpectCounts(1, 1);
|
| + observer1.ExpectCounts(1, 1);
|
| +
|
| + FocusViewById(1);
|
| + root_observer.ExpectCounts(1, 1);
|
| + observer1.ExpectCounts(1, 1);
|
| + }
|
| + void ActivationEvents() override {
|
| + ActivateViewById(1);
|
| +
|
| + ScopedFocusNotificationObserver root_observer(focus_controller());
|
| + ScopedFilteringFocusNotificationObserver observer1(focus_controller(),
|
| + GetViewById(1));
|
| + ScopedFilteringFocusNotificationObserver observer2(focus_controller(),
|
| + GetViewById(2));
|
| +
|
| + root_observer.ExpectCounts(0, 0);
|
| + observer1.ExpectCounts(0, 0);
|
| + observer2.ExpectCounts(0, 0);
|
| +
|
| + ActivateViewById(2);
|
| + root_observer.ExpectCounts(1, 1);
|
| + observer1.ExpectCounts(1, 1);
|
| + observer2.ExpectCounts(1, 1);
|
| + }
|
| + void ReactivationEvents() override {
|
| + ActivateViewById(1);
|
| + ScopedFocusNotificationObserver root_observer(focus_controller());
|
| + EXPECT_EQ(0, root_observer.reactivation_count());
|
| + GetViewById(2)->SetVisible(false);
|
| + // When we attempt to activate "2", which cannot be activated because it
|
| + // is not visible, "1" will be reactivated.
|
| + ActivateViewById(2);
|
| + EXPECT_EQ(1, root_observer.reactivation_count());
|
| + EXPECT_EQ(GetViewById(2),
|
| + root_observer.reactivation_requested_window());
|
| + EXPECT_EQ(GetViewById(1),
|
| + root_observer.reactivation_actual_window());
|
| + }
|
| + void DuplicateActivationEvents() override {
|
| + // Activating an existing active window should not resend activation events.
|
| + ActivateViewById(1);
|
| +
|
| + ScopedFocusNotificationObserver root_observer(focus_controller());
|
| + ScopedFilteringFocusNotificationObserver observer1(focus_controller(),
|
| + GetViewById(1));
|
| + ScopedFilteringFocusNotificationObserver observer2(focus_controller(),
|
| + GetViewById(2));
|
| +
|
| + root_observer.ExpectCounts(0, 0);
|
| + observer1.ExpectCounts(0, 0);
|
| + observer2.ExpectCounts(0, 0);
|
| +
|
| + ActivateViewById(2);
|
| + root_observer.ExpectCounts(1, 1);
|
| + observer1.ExpectCounts(1, 1);
|
| + observer2.ExpectCounts(1, 1);
|
| +
|
| + ActivateViewById(2);
|
| + root_observer.ExpectCounts(1, 1);
|
| + observer1.ExpectCounts(1, 1);
|
| + observer2.ExpectCounts(1, 1);
|
| + }
|
| + void ShiftFocusWithinActiveView() override {
|
| + ActivateViewById(1);
|
| + EXPECT_EQ(1, GetActiveViewId());
|
| + EXPECT_EQ(1, GetFocusedViewId());
|
| + FocusViewById(11);
|
| + EXPECT_EQ(11, GetFocusedViewId());
|
| + FocusViewById(12);
|
| + EXPECT_EQ(12, GetFocusedViewId());
|
| + }
|
| + void ShiftFocusToChildOfInactiveView() override {
|
| + ActivateViewById(2);
|
| + EXPECT_EQ(2, GetActiveViewId());
|
| + EXPECT_EQ(2, GetFocusedViewId());
|
| + FocusViewById(11);
|
| + EXPECT_EQ(1, GetActiveViewId());
|
| + EXPECT_EQ(11, GetFocusedViewId());
|
| + }
|
| + void ShiftFocusToParentOfFocusedView() override {
|
| + ActivateViewById(1);
|
| + EXPECT_EQ(1, GetFocusedViewId());
|
| + FocusViewById(11);
|
| + EXPECT_EQ(11, GetFocusedViewId());
|
| + FocusViewById(1);
|
| + // Focus should _not_ shift to the parent of the already-focused window.
|
| + EXPECT_EQ(11, GetFocusedViewId());
|
| + }
|
| + void FocusRulesOverride() override {
|
| + EXPECT_EQ(NULL, GetFocusedView());
|
| + FocusViewById(11);
|
| + EXPECT_EQ(11, GetFocusedViewId());
|
| +
|
| + test_focus_rules()->set_focus_restriction(GetViewById(211));
|
| + FocusViewById(12);
|
| + // Input events leave focus unchanged; direct API calls will change focus
|
| + // to the restricted view.
|
| + int focused_view = IsInputEvent() ? 11 : 211;
|
| + EXPECT_EQ(focused_view, GetFocusedViewId());
|
| +
|
| + test_focus_rules()->set_focus_restriction(NULL);
|
| + FocusViewById(12);
|
| + EXPECT_EQ(12, GetFocusedViewId());
|
| + }
|
| + void ActivationRulesOverride() override {
|
| + ActivateViewById(1);
|
| + EXPECT_EQ(1, GetActiveViewId());
|
| + EXPECT_EQ(1, GetFocusedViewId());
|
| +
|
| + View* v3 = GetViewById(3);
|
| + test_focus_rules()->set_focus_restriction(v3);
|
| +
|
| + ActivateViewById(2);
|
| + // Input events leave activation unchanged; direct API calls will activate
|
| + // the restricted view.
|
| + int active_view = IsInputEvent() ? 1 : 3;
|
| + EXPECT_EQ(active_view, GetActiveViewId());
|
| + EXPECT_EQ(active_view, GetFocusedViewId());
|
| +
|
| + test_focus_rules()->set_focus_restriction(NULL);
|
| + ActivateViewById(2);
|
| + EXPECT_EQ(2, GetActiveViewId());
|
| + EXPECT_EQ(2, GetFocusedViewId());
|
| + }
|
| + void ShiftFocusOnActivation() override {
|
| + // When a view is activated, by default that view is also focused.
|
| + // An ActivationChangeObserver may shift focus to another view within the
|
| + // same activatable view.
|
| + ActivateViewById(2);
|
| + EXPECT_EQ(2, GetFocusedViewId());
|
| + ActivateViewById(1);
|
| + EXPECT_EQ(1, GetFocusedViewId());
|
| +
|
| + ActivateViewById(2);
|
| +
|
| + View* target = GetViewById(1);
|
| +
|
| + scoped_ptr<FocusShiftingActivationObserver> observer(
|
| + new FocusShiftingActivationObserver(focus_controller(), target));
|
| + observer->set_shift_focus_to(target->GetChildById(11));
|
| + focus_controller()->AddObserver(observer.get());
|
| +
|
| + ActivateViewById(1);
|
| +
|
| + // w1's ActivationChangeObserver shifted focus to this child, pre-empting
|
| + // FocusController's default setting.
|
| + EXPECT_EQ(11, GetFocusedViewId());
|
| +
|
| + ActivateViewById(2);
|
| + EXPECT_EQ(2, GetFocusedViewId());
|
| +
|
| + // Simulate a focus reset by the ActivationChangeObserver. This should
|
| + // trigger the default setting in FocusController.
|
| + observer->set_shift_focus_to(nullptr);
|
| + ActivateViewById(1);
|
| + EXPECT_EQ(1, GetFocusedViewId());
|
| +
|
| + focus_controller()->RemoveObserver(observer.get());
|
| +
|
| + ActivateViewById(2);
|
| + EXPECT_EQ(2, GetFocusedViewId());
|
| + ActivateViewById(1);
|
| + EXPECT_EQ(1, GetFocusedViewId());
|
| + }
